DESIGN ASPECTS
INSTRUMENT INSTALLATION TERMS

 Instrument taps
− The instrument connection to a pipe provided by
piping design
 Impulse Lines
− The tubing that runs from the instrument tap to the
instrument
 Air Sets
− An air pressure regulator plus a air filter

INSTRUMENT AIR

 Pressure
− 40 psig to 120 psig
 Dry
− Dew point of -20 degrees
 Individual instrument applications
− Airsets
− Air filters
− Filter-regulators

TUBING

 Materials
− Stainless Steel (Typically 316/316L)
− Copper
 Sizes
− ¼ in
− 3/8 in
− ½ in
 Wall Thickness
− 0.035 in
− 0.049 in
− 0.065 in
 Types
− Seamless
− Welded
 Coated
− PVC
 Bundles
− Jacketed
− Insulated
− Steam Traced
− Electrical Traced
 Physical
− Stalks
− Coils

FLUID RELATIVE INSTRUMENT LOCATIONS

 Process connected transmitters


− Liquid service
 Install transmitter below the instrument tap
− Gas & Vapor service
 Install transmitter above the instrument tap
− Steam service
 Install transmitter below the instrument tap

INSTRUMENT LOCATIONS

 Locate instruments for


− Visibility
− Maintenance access
 Do not locate or mount instruments
− On handrails
− In walk ways

WIRING

 Loop
− System termination thru wire arrangement to
instrument then back thru wire arrangement to
system termination
− Power
 Loop powered instrument (2-wire)
 Field powered instrument (4-wire)
− Isolation
− Loop range resistor (250 ohms)
− Transmitter load limit
 Typically 500 to 750 ohms for a 24 vdc supply

FREEZE PROTECTION

 Instruments
− Enclosures
 Insulated only
 Insulted and heated
 Tubing
− Tube bundles
 Insulated only
 Insulted and heated
 Heat trace
− Self limiting
− Thermostat controlled
